    even low settings are a challenge for that gpu, it's barely on minimum system requirements. sure, the cpu is really slow as well, if budget allows the best thing is upgrade both.

    Testing what's the bottleneck is pretty straightforward. Run the benchmark mission with and without anti-aliasing. If the one with is significantly slower your gpu is probably bottlenecking.

    yeah, the gpu is quite fast compared to the cpu. I'd recommend an i5-2500K with a sli-capable 2x 8 Pci-e lanes (never know if you'll find a cheap secondhand 285) motherboard and 4 or 8GB ram. Ram is pretty cheap so even 8GB will probably fit within budget.

    The sandy bridge (socket 1155) motherboads have a little bug in the sata300 ports that made them wear out faster. The B3 stepping of the chipset doesn't have this problem, although it wasn't that much of a problem to begin with.

    If you want the stuff now I'd recommend the "bugged" sandy brige P67 boards with i5-2500K over anything phenomII, as it's much faster. You can just use the 2 (sometimes more) sata600 ports for your harddisks, optical drive doesnt use the sata port that much, it can go on 300.
    If you can wait for a B3 motherboard I'd do that. Might want to check out bulldozer (new amd cpu's) as well as it might be out when the B3 stepping motherboard will be sold.

    I'd just go with the kingston valueram 1333 8GB kit (2 dimms). That's the most common ram so no compatibility or availability issues.

    If you want to overclock (and 2500K clock very well) I'd get an aftermarket cooler (the intel cooler is tiny to save money), almost any will do since these chips dont need that much power, even on 4.2-ish Ghz.
    If you want to go for a heavy overclock, like 4.8Ghz or more something I suggest a more highend cooler like a mugen 2.

    And the psu is plenty. If you dont overclock too insanely your new setup will use less power than the old.

    Arma2 engine usable max memory is limited to 2Gb, so 4Gb Main memory > 8Gb doesnt give you a single frame more, or not a smoother gaming. 4Gb is enough, Max 2Gb for game (ever that size?) and 1-1.5Gb for Windows+backround programs.

    Arma2/OA uses only 850-900Mb Display Adapter memory at normal playing situations, even at Very High details + 1920x1080 resolution > 1Gb card is enough.

    SSD is one and great answer to get a smoother playing experience, even at slow fps. Buy a cheap, ~30Gb SSD and install Arma/OA that drive only.

    If you have Steam version, install games normally (C:\) and after that move your Arma2 + OA to the that drive (SSD) using SteamMover program.
